黑狐家游戏

吞吐量 tps,吞吐量tps全称,深入解析吞吐量TPS,关键性能指标及其优化策略

欧气 0 0
吞吐量TPS,全称是每秒事务数,是衡量系统性能的关键指标。本文深入解析了吞吐量TPS的概念、计算方法及其在系统性能优化中的应用,并提出了相应的优化策略。通过提高系统吞吐量,可以提升用户体验,增强系统稳定性。

本文目录导读:

  1. 吞吐量TPS的含义
  2. 吞吐量TPS的计算方法
  3. 影响吞吐量TPS的因素
  4. 提升吞吐量TPS的策略

吞吐量TPS的含义

吞吐量(Throughput)是衡量系统处理能力的指标,通常以每秒处理的事务数(Transactions Per Second,简称TPS)来表示,在数据库、网络通信、云计算等领域,TPS是衡量系统性能的重要指标之一。

吞吐量TPS的计算方法

1、单位时间内处理的事务数

吞吐量 tps,吞吐量tps全称,深入解析吞吐量TPS,关键性能指标及其优化策略

图片来源于网络,如有侵权联系删除

吞吐量TPS的计算方法较为简单,即单位时间内处理的事务数,具体计算公式如下:

TPS = 处理事务数 / 时间

处理事务数是指系统在单位时间内成功处理的事务数量,时间是指计算吞吐量的时间周期,如1秒、1分钟、1小时等。

2、平均响应时间

另一种计算吞吐量的方法是通过平均响应时间,平均响应时间是指系统处理一个事务所需的时间,计算公式如下:

TPS = 1 / 平均响应时间

影响吞吐量TPS的因素

1、硬件资源

硬件资源是影响吞吐量TPS的重要因素,包括CPU、内存、存储、网络等,硬件资源充足,可以提升系统处理能力,从而提高吞吐量。

2、软件性能

软件性能包括数据库管理系统、应用程序、中间件等,软件性能优化可以减少系统延迟,提高吞吐量。

3、数据库设计

吞吐量 tps,吞吐量tps全称,深入解析吞吐量TPS,关键性能指标及其优化策略

图片来源于网络,如有侵权联系删除

数据库设计对吞吐量TPS也有一定影响,合理的设计可以提高查询效率,减少数据冗余,从而提高吞吐量。

4、系统架构

系统架构对吞吐量TPS的影响主要体现在负载均衡、数据分区、缓存策略等方面,合理的系统架构可以提高系统处理能力,降低瓶颈,从而提高吞吐量。

提升吞吐量TPS的策略

1、优化硬件资源

(1)升级CPU:提高CPU处理能力,降低系统延迟。

(2)增加内存:扩大内存容量,提高数据缓存能力。

(3)提升存储性能:采用高速存储设备,减少数据访问延迟。

(4)优化网络:提高网络带宽,降低网络延迟。

2、优化软件性能

(1)优化数据库管理系统:采用高性能数据库,提高查询效率。

(2)优化应用程序:减少冗余代码,提高代码执行效率。

吞吐量 tps,吞吐量tps全称,深入解析吞吐量TPS,关键性能指标及其优化策略

图片来源于网络,如有侵权联系删除

(3)使用中间件:提高系统处理能力,降低瓶颈。

3、优化数据库设计

(1)合理设计表结构:减少数据冗余,提高查询效率。

(2)采用合适的索引策略:加快查询速度。

(3)合理分区数据:提高并发处理能力。

4、优化系统架构

(1)负载均衡:合理分配请求,提高系统处理能力。

(2)缓存策略:提高数据缓存能力,降低数据访问延迟。

(3)分布式架构:提高系统扩展性,降低单点故障风险。

吞吐量TPS是衡量系统性能的重要指标,了解影响吞吐量TPS的因素,并采取相应的优化策略,可以有效提高系统处理能力,满足业务需求,在实际应用中,应根据具体情况选择合适的优化方法,以达到最佳效果。

标签: #吞吐量TPS

黑狐家游戏
  • 评论列表

留言评论